How reliable is transport and connectivity for working from home?
Mobile coverage scores an excellent 81 out of 100, ensuring strong signal quality. However, fixed broadband quality lags at 20 out of 100, which may limit high-speed internet tasks. Perth Railway Station and Perth/Scone Airport provide essential regional and national travel links.
What should I know about safety and environmental constraints?
Flood risk scores low at 8.77 out of 100, indicating high safety. There are no Ramsar wetlands, nature reserves, or protected woodlands in the area, simplifying planning constraints. General safety holds a PASS rating for the postcode sector.
Which amenities are available within practical reach of residents?
Residents have access to five retail outlets including Tesco Perth and Scone's Co-op. Perth Railway Station offers rail connectivity, while Perth/Scone Airport sits nearby. These services support daily needs without long travel times.
